Why Kitchen Exhaust Fans Wall Mount Is Necessary

I’ve found that a wall-mounted kitchen exhaust fan is one of the most practical additions I can make to my kitchen. When I cook, especially with oil, spices, or high heat, smoke and steam build up quickly. My wall-mounted exhaust fan helps pull all of that out of the room, so the air feels fresher and easier to breathe. It also keeps my kitchen from feeling hot and stuffy while I’m preparing meals.

Another reason I value it is that it helps reduce lingering odors. I’ve noticed that without proper ventilation, smells from frying, grilling, or strong ingredients can stay in the kitchen for hours. With a wall-mounted exhaust fan, those odors are removed much faster, which makes my home feel cleaner and more comfortable. It also helps prevent grease and moisture from settling on walls, cabinets, and ceilings.

For me, the biggest benefit is that it improves both comfort and cleanliness. A kitchen that has good ventilation feels healthier to work in, and I spend less time dealing with smoke stains, dampness, or bad smells. That’s why I consider a wall-mounted kitchen exhaust fan necessary rather than optional.

My Buying Guides on Kitchen Exhaust Fans Wall Mount

Why I Considered a Wall-Mount Kitchen Exhaust Fan

When I started looking for a kitchen exhaust fan, I realized that wall-mount models are a practical choice for many homes. I liked that they help remove smoke, steam, grease, and cooking odors directly from the kitchen without taking up much space. For me, the biggest advantage was the balance between performance and space-saving design.

My First Check: Kitchen Size and Ventilation Needs

The first thing I looked at was the size of my kitchen. I found that a small kitchen does not need the same fan power as a larger one. I paid attention to airflow capacity, usually measured in CFM, because I wanted a fan strong enough to clear the air efficiently. In my experience, matching the fan to the room size makes a big difference.

What I Looked for in Fan Power

I made sure the fan had enough power to handle frequent cooking. If I cook with a lot of oil, spices, or high heat, I need a stronger exhaust fan. I also learned that a fan that is too weak will not remove odors well, while one that is too powerful may be unnecessary for a small kitchen.

Noise Level Matters to Me

I always check the noise level before buying any exhaust fan. A fan can be powerful, but if it is too loud, it becomes annoying during daily use. I preferred a model that offered good ventilation without sounding disruptive. For me, quieter operation is especially important in open kitchens.

Build Quality and Durability

I paid attention to the materials used in the fan. I found that metal bodies and rust-resistant finishes are usually better for kitchen use because they can handle heat, moisture, and grease more effectively. A durable fan gives me confidence that it will last longer and need fewer repairs.

Ease of Cleaning

Since kitchen fans collect grease and dust over time, I wanted one that was easy to clean. I looked for removable grills or parts that I could wipe down without much trouble. In my experience, a fan that is easy to maintain stays efficient for longer.

Installation and Wall Space

Before buying, I checked whether I had enough wall space for the fan. I also considered how easy or difficult installation would be. Some wall-mount fans are simple to set up, while others may need professional installation. I made sure the fan would fit properly and not interfere with cabinets or shelves.

Energy Efficiency

I always prefer appliances that do not use too much electricity. A kitchen exhaust fan runs often, so energy efficiency matters to me. I looked for a model that delivers strong performance while keeping power consumption reasonable.

Features That I Found Useful

Some features made a fan more convenient for me, such as:

  • Multiple speed settings
  • Reversible airflow in some models
  • Easy-to-use controls
  • Protective grills
  • Thermal protection for safety

I found that these small features can improve everyday use and make the fan feel more practical.

My Safety Considerations

Safety was important in my decision. I checked whether the fan had proper wiring, stable mounting, and safety guards. Since kitchen environments can be hot and greasy, I wanted a fan that was designed to work safely over time.

My Budget and Value for Money

I did not focus only on the cheapest option. Instead, I looked for the best value. A low-priced fan may save money upfront, but if it is noisy, weak, or hard to clean, it may not be worth it. For me, a good wall-mount kitchen exhaust fan is one that performs well and lasts.

Final Thoughts from My Buying Experience

From my experience, choosing the right kitchen exhaust fan wall mount comes down to balancing power, noise, durability, and ease of maintenance. I found that when I focus on these key points, I end up with a fan that keeps my kitchen fresher and more comfortable every day.
